The CNT blended nano carbon oil 'UG463' that we provide is a nano carbon oil created by the thermal decomposition of waste plastics. It disperses CNT in a base oil using a special method, allowing it to be directly added to engine oils for diesel vehicles, ships, etc. By simply mixing it with your existing engine oil, you can achieve reductions in operating costs and CO2 emissions. The technology to convert waste plastics into CNT allows for customization based on applications, whether for dispersion in oil or for high-quality production. 【Features】 ■ Carbon nanotube blended from waste plastics ■ Customization based on application is possible ■ Achieves improved fuel efficiency and CO2 reduction *For more details, please download the PDF or feel free to contact us.

"CNT Oil" is an engine oil additive that converts waste plastic into carbon nanotubes (CNT) through thermal decomposition and fully disperses them in base oil. It can be directly added to engine oils for cars, trucks, and buses (gasoline and diesel), and because it does not use dispersants, it achieves effectiveness with a minimal amount of additive in the engine oil. Additionally, since CNT is manufactured in-house, it can be offered at a low price, achieving significantly lower costs compared to similar products. 【Features】 ■ High concentration and complete dispersion without dispersants ■ Generation of CNT from waste plastic ■ Reduction of waste plastic while also reducing fuel and CO2 emissions ■ Minimal CO2 emissions during the manufacturing process ■ Low-cost provision due to in-house CNT production *For more details, please download the PDF or feel free to contact us.
